Understanding PVC Drainage Pipes Benefits and Applications


PVC (Polyvinyl Chloride) drainage pipes have become a popular choice in construction and plumbing due to their numerous advantages over traditional materials like clay and concrete. These advantages include durability, ease of installation, resistance to corrosion, and cost-effectiveness. This article aims to explore the properties, benefits, and applications of PVC drainage pipes, highlighting why they are a preferred choice in modern infrastructure.


Properties of PVC Drainage Pipes


One of the primary characteristics of PVC pipes is their lightweight nature. Compared to older materials, PVC is easier to handle, which not only simplifies the installation process but also reduces labor costs. Additionally, the smooth inner surface of PVC pipes prevents clogging by minimizing friction. This aspect is essential in drainage systems, as it allows for the efficient flow of water and waste.


PVC pipes are also resistant to various chemicals, making them suitable for draining wastewater and stormwater. Unlike metal pipes, which can corrode over time, or concrete pipes that may crack under pressure, PVC pipes maintain their structural integrity in a range of environmental conditions.


Moreover, PVC has a long service life—typically around 50 years or more—when installed correctly. This longevity reduces the frequency of replacements and repairs, leading to further cost savings over time.


Benefits of Using PVC Drainage Pipes


1. Cost-Effectiveness One of the most significant benefits of PVC drainage pipes is their cost-effectiveness. The manufacturing process of PVC is relatively inexpensive, and this cost-saving is passed onto consumers. Additionally, the ease of installation reduces labor costs, making it an attractive option for both small and large-scale projects.


2. Environmental Resistance PVC pipes can withstand extreme weather conditions, including high temperatures, frost, and heavy rainfall. Their resistance to chemical reactions ensures that they do not degrade when exposed to harsh substances, making them ideal for a variety of applications, including industrial settings.


3. Low Maintenance Due to their durability and resistance to corrosion, PVC pipes require minimal maintenance. They do not need coatings or treatments that other materials may require to prevent damage over time.

4. Eco-Friendliness PVC is recyclable, and many manufacturers have begun to utilize recycled materials in the production of new pipes. This commitment to sustainability is crucial in today’s construction practices, as it reduces the environmental footprint of construction projects.


Applications of PVC Drainage Pipes


PVC drainage pipes are widely used in various applications. They are primarily employed in residential and commercial plumbing systems, handling everything from stormwater drainage to sewage disposal. Their versatility allows them to be used in different systems, including


- Stormwater Management PVC pipes facilitate the efficient drainage of rainwater and surface runoff, preventing flooding and erosion in urban areas.


- Sewer Systems The resistance of PVC pipes to corrosion makes them an ideal choice for sewage systems, where chemical exposure and the potential for leaks can be significant issues.


- Irrigation In agricultural settings, PVC pipes are commonly used for irrigation systems, providing reliable water distribution while minimizing evaporation losses due to their smooth surfaces.


- Foundation Drains PVC drainage pipes are also used for foundation drainage systems to safeguard buildings against water infiltration, thus preserving structural integrity.
